게시판 더보기 기능

게시판 더보기 기능

QA

게시판 더보기 기능

답변 1

본문

<?php
        $noti = 0;
        $more = true;
        for ($i=0; $i<count($list); $i++) {
         ?>
        <tr id="<?php if ($list[$i]['is_notice']) echo "span1"; ?>" class="<?php if ($list[$i]['is_notice']) echo "bo_notice"; ?>" style="<?php if($list[$i]['is_notice'] && $noti>=2){
        echo 'display:none;';} ?>">
            <td class="td_num2" >
            <?php
            if ($list[$i]['is_notice']){ // 공지사항
                echo "공지";
                $noti++;
                
}
......
<td> <input class="content" type="button" name="button" value="더보기"></td>
......
<script>
$('.content').click(function(){
    if($("#span1").css("display") == "none"){   
        jQuery('#span1').show();  
    } else {  
        jQuery('#span1').hide();  
    }   
});
</script>
 

 

이런 코드로 만들었는데 제일첫번째 공지만 숨겨지고 보여지고 하는데 어떻게 짜야하나요?

이 질문에 댓글 쓰기 :

답변 1

style="<?php if($list[$i]['is_notice'] && $noti>=2){  echo 'display:none;';} ?>" 위 부분을 제거하시면

다 노출 되도록 처리 될겁니다.

정확히 원하시는게 뭔지 몰라 이렇게 남깁니다.

답변을 작성하시기 전에 로그인 해주세요.
QA 내용 검색
질문등록
전체 123,916
© SIRSOFT
현재 페이지 제일 처음으로